Bab Berdieyinne Mosque

The Bab Berdieyinne Mosque (Arab: بردعين, French: Berdaïne) is a religious building in the historical city center of Meknes, Morocco,, constructed in the 18th century. On 19 February 2010, its minaret collapsed during Friday prayers, causing at least 41 fatalities and many injuries. The area had received heavy rain over the preceding days. The collapse of buildings in the older parts of Morocco's cities is fairly common but the collapse of minarets is rare.
